The net loss per share of $(0.07) reflected continued investment in key programs, particularly the ongoing development of motixafortide for stem cell mobilization. Management pointed to the recent launch of APHEXDA® (motixafortide) as a pivotal commercial milestone, emphasizing early adoption signals among transplant centers. They also noted encouraging data from ongoing studies in pancreatic cancer and sickle cell disease, which may broaden the drug’s potential addressable market. Operational focus remained on building a targeted commercial infrastructure and securing reimbursement pathways. While the company has yet to generate top-line revenue, management expressed confidence that near-term milestones—including potential label expansions and partnership discussions—could strengthen its financial position over the coming quarters. No specific revenue guidance was provided, but management reiterated its commitment to disciplined capital allocation as it seeks to maximize the therapeutic and commercial value of its lead asset. Forward Guidance

In the most recent quarterly update, BioLineRx management provided forward-looking commentary centered on the anticipated commercial ramp of its lead asset, motixafortide, for stem cell mobilization. The company expects initial revenue contributions to begin materializing in the upcoming months, though it has not issued formal quantitative revenue guidance for the near term. Executives indicated that they are actively building a dedicated sales force and focusing on hospital formulary approvals, which may take several quarters to gain meaningful traction. Regarding the pipeline, the company anticipates additional clinical data readouts from ongoing studies in pancreatic cancer and other indications, potentially providing catalysts later this year. Management also highlighted cost-control measures and a projected cash runway that may extend into early 2026, based on current operating plans. However, given the early stage of commercialization and the competitive landscape, the pace of revenue growth remains uncertain. BioLineRx continues to evaluate strategic partnerships to expand motixafortide’s market reach, which could alter the outlook. Overall, the company’s near-term prospects hinge on execution of the U.S. launch and progress of clinical programs, with investors closely watching for tangible revenue milestones in the coming quarters.
